Cross Plains Lions Club organizes community to make a difference
A huge thanks to the Cross Plains Lions adnd their city-wide MOM Back to School Program school supply drive! Collection barrels were placed at Terry's Market, World of Variety, Cross Plains Pharmacy, Walgreens, St. Frances Parish, Sisters on Main, and St. Martin's Church. In addition to supplies, $350 was donated to the program from Brat Stand proceeds.
Community donations in these barrels, combined with donations from Middleton and West Madison, helped over 600 students receive backpacks with grade-level supplies, with additional supplies reaching many students through area schools and organizations. The Back to School Program is just one of the ways that MOM works to Prevent Homelessness and End Hunger.
